📚 Historical Context

This verse describes King Hezekiah, who ruled Judah from about 715-686 BC and was one of the most faithful kings in Judah's history. He came to power after his wicked father Ahaz had led the nation into idolatry and spiritual decline. Hezekiah immediately began religious reforms to restore proper worship of God, looking back to David as his model for godly leadership.
